To learn more about Heartland...2024-08-121h 09Heartland Christian CenterHeartland Christian CenterGet In The Game┃Week 1┃“Me, Myself, and I”┃August 4, 2024┃Matt WillinghamIn his sermon on August 4, 2024, Pastor Matt Willingham addresses the challenges of self-centeredness through the story of Elijah in 1 Kings 19. He emphasizes that our biggest problem often lies within ourselves. Pastor Willingham encourages honesty in three areas: with ourselves by examining our physical and emotional states (H.A.L.T.: Hungry, Angry, Lonely, Tired), with God by focusing on His perspective, and with others by seeking support from the right people. He highlights that overcoming personal struggles involves pausing for self-reflection, aligning our focus with God’s will, and surrounding ourselves with supportive, positive influences. To learn more about Heartland Christian Center or to partner with us prayerfully or financially, please visit hcc.ag. 2024-07-3048 minHeartland Christian CenterHeartland Christian CenterCharacter Under Construction┃Week 3┃“Sticks and Stones”┃July 14, 2024┃Matt WillinghamIn his sermon on July 21, 2024, Pastor Matt Willingham explores the power and impact of words, based on James 3:1-18. He emphasizes that the tongue, though small, has the potential to build up or tear down, likening it to a rudder that steers a ship and a small spark that can set a forest ablaze. The sermon highlights the tongue's characteristics: its power, its ability to corrupt, its instability, and its dual nature of blessing and cursing.
